27 #ifndef Float64Array_h
28 #define Float64Array_h
29
30 #include <wtf/TypedArrayBase.h>
31 #include <wtf/MathExtras.h>
32
33 namespace WTF {
34
35 class Float64Array : public TypedArrayBase<double> {
36 public:
37 static inline PassRefPtr<Float64Array> create(unsigned length);
38 static inline PassRefPtr<Float64Array> create(const double* array, unsigned length);
39 static inline PassRefPtr<Float64Array> create(PassRefPtr<ArrayBuffer>, unsig ned byteOffset, unsigned length);
40
41 // Should only be used when it is known the entire array will be filled. Do
42 // not return these results directly to JavaScript without filling first.
43 static inline PassRefPtr<Float64Array> createUninitialized(unsigned length);
44
45 using TypedArrayBase<double>::set;
46
47 void set(unsigned index, double value)
48 {
49 if (index >= TypedArrayBase<double>::m_length)
50 return;
51 TypedArrayBase<double>::data()[index] = static_cast<double>(value);
52 }
53
54 inline PassRefPtr<Float64Array> subarray(int start) const;
55 inline PassRefPtr<Float64Array> subarray(int start, int end) const;
56
57 virtual ViewType getType() const
58 {
59 return TypeFloat64;
60 }
61
62 private:
63 inline Float64Array(PassRefPtr<ArrayBuffer>,
64 unsigned byteOffset,
65 unsigned length);
66 // Make constructor visible to superclass.
67 friend class TypedArrayBase<double>;
68 };
69
70 PassRefPtr<Float64Array> Float64Array::create(unsigned length)
71 {
72 return TypedArrayBase<double>::create<Float64Array>(length);
73 }
74
75 PassRefPtr<Float64Array> Float64Array::create(const double* array, unsigned leng th)
76 {
77 return TypedArrayBase<double>::create<Float64Array>(array, length);
78 }
79
80 PassRefPtr<Float64Array> Float64Array::create(PassRefPtr<ArrayBuffer> buffer, un signed byteOffset, unsigned length)
81 {
82 return TypedArrayBase<double>::create<Float64Array>(buffer, byteOffset, leng th);
83 }
84
85 PassRefPtr<Float64Array> Float64Array::createUninitialized(unsigned length)
86 {
87 return TypedArrayBase<double>::createUninitialized<Float64Array>(length);
88 }
89
90 Float64Array::Float64Array(PassRefPtr<ArrayBuffer> buffer, unsigned byteOffset, unsigned length)
91 : TypedArrayBase<double>(buffer, byteOffset, length)
92 {
93 }
94
95 PassRefPtr<Float64Array> Float64Array::subarray(int start) const
96 {
97 return subarray(start, length());
98 }
99
100 PassRefPtr<Float64Array> Float64Array::subarray(int start, int end) const
101 {
102 return subarrayImpl<Float64Array>(start, end);
103 }
104
105 } // namespace WTF
106
107 using WTF::Float64Array;
108
109 #endif // Float64Array_h
